Visitors to the Hallowick evacuation-chair store on level 2 must be accompanied by a team assistant at all times. The store holds certified Stairglide units for the east wing, so nothing may be moved or stacked against the chairs. Sign guests in at the Merrow Hall front desk before entering, and limit visits to fifteen minutes. To open the store door, use the pass code below.

turnstile pass: bdg-GVLXS-6

Ticket PX-772: EXIF scrubber in Lanternfish misses GPS tags on rotated JPEGs.

Repro:
1. Upload a JPEG with orientation tag 6 and embedded GPS data via the Lanternfish web uploader.
2. Download the processed file.
3. GPS coords still there — oops.

Seems the rotation pass re-writes metadata after scrubbing. Flagging for the sync. To hit the staging scrub API yourself, use the token below.

portal login ticket: eyJhbGciOiJIUzI1NiIsInR5cCI6IkpXVCJ9.eyJzdWIiOiIG5IqSfIn0.9010pM2K

MEMO — 2026 Training Budget

Branch managers: good news, mostly. Next year's training pot grows 6%, but it's ring-fenced — half goes to the new Fernway certification push, the rest split per headcount. Submit your wish lists by month-end; latecomers get leftovers. Keep travel requests modest this round. There's a strategic reason for the cert focus, which I can share here.

internal memo for kafof-tadup: Headcount on the Juleth team goes from 44 to 91 by the end of May. Gross margin on Juleth came in at 20 percent against a plan of 64 percent.